At its Jan. 3 meeting, the Las Vegas Planning Commission voted to:
Approve the use permit first extension of time to review an existing day care center (12 children maximum) within an existing single family residence on .5 acres on the north side of Oakey Boulevard, west of Duneville Street.
Approve the amended holdover vacate and abandon easements of interest to Clark County between Giles Street and Haven Street, and between Windmill Lane and Moberly Avenue, and a portion of a right-of-way being Geonry Avenue located between Giles Street and Haven Street.
Approve to vacate and abandon a portion of a right-of-way being Post Road between Tenaya Way and Rainbow Boulevard.
Approve to vacate and abandon a portion of a right-of-way being Rainbow Boulevard between Oquendo Road and Patrick Lane, and Patrick Lane between Rainbow Boulevard and Rosanna Street.
Approve to vacate and abandon easements of interest to Clark County between Patrick Lane and Sobb Avenue and between Interstate 215 and Seelinger Street.
Approve the tentative map for a commercial subdivision on 5.3 acres on the southeast corner of Interstate 215 and Patrick Lane.
Approve the waiver of development standards to reduce parking for a place of worship in conjunction with a major school and daycare facility on 1 acre on the north side of Katie Avenue, 350 feet east of Redwood Street; the commission also approved an addition to the place of worship.
Approve the waiver of development standards to increase block wall height in conjunction with a single family residence on .2 acres on the east side of Sepulveda Boulevard and the north side of Arcadia Avenue.
Approve the waiver of development standards to reduce the front setback for a single family residence on .5 acres on the west side of Redwood Street and the north side of Palmyra Avenue.
Approve the design review for an addition to an existing warehouse building on 1.1 acres on the south side of Wagontrail Avenue and the west side of Arville Street.
